is there anything that explains in short form the story of morrowind? im gettnig oblivion360 and wondering if it would help

web-toedchloe web-toedchloeOG 2001 ·

I don't think they're related. If you want the short version:
You're the neraverine, basically the savior of morrowind. You've been prophesied about and people are expecting you. You spend most of the game trying to prove that you are the neravarine. At the very end, though, and in the expansion packs, it moves more toward the "gods"of the game (who are really mortals themselves) betraying everyone, and you kill them. There's also some political intrigue, as the ruling powers are corrupt and you're supposed to oust them. Strangely, after you do that and "save the day", no one thinks you're better for it. They all still talk about the way the continent used to be.
